One Day Tour in Goa

  1. 9:00 AM: Fort Aguada
    40 minutes (11.2 km) from Dabolim Airport

    Fort Aguada, a well-preserved seventeenth-century Portuguese fort, is a must-see for anyone visiting Goa. The fort was built to protect Old Goa from enemy attacks and is home to the oldest lighthouse in Asia.

  2. 11:00 AM: Basilica of Bom Jesus
    25 minutes (9.6 km) from Fort Aguada

    The Basilica of Bom Jesus, a UNESCO World Heritage Site, is one of the most famous churches in Goa. It is home to the tomb of St. Francis Xavier, a Spanish Jesuit missionary who is believed to have healing powers.

  3. 1:00 PM: Lunch at Souza Lobo
    15 minutes (4.3 km) from Basilica of Bom Jesus

    Souza Lobo is a beachfront restaurant in Calangute that serves delicious Goan seafood. This restaurant has been around for over 80 years and continues to be a popular spot among locals and tourists.

  4. 3:00 PM: Anjuna Beach
    30 minutes (7.8 km) from Souza Lobo

    Anjuna beach is famous for its flea market and full-moon parties. It is a perfect spot for tourists who want to experience the nightlife of Goa. The beach also offers water sports activities such as parasailing, jet-skiing, and banana boat rides.

  5. 5:00 PM: Dudhsagar Waterfall
    2 hours (60 km) from Anjuna Beach

    Dudhsagar Waterfall is one of the most popular tourist spots in Goa. It is a four-tiered waterfall that cascades down from a height of 1017 feet. Visitors can take a dip in the pool at the bottom of the waterfall.

  6. 7:00 PM: Dinner at Gunpowder
    1 hour 45 minutes (60 km) from Dudhsagar Waterfall

    Gunpowder is a small restaurant in Assagao that serves traditional Goan food. The restaurant's menu is inspired by the recipes of the owner's grandmother, and the food is cooked over a wood-fire stove, giving it an authentic taste.

Recommendations

If you have time, you can visit the Old Goa Churches, which are also UNESCO World Heritage Sites. For a side trip, you can take a boat ride to the Grand Island, which is known for its crystal-clear waters and snorkelling. To maximize your fun, try to plan your itinerary in advance and book tickets and reservations early. Additionally, it is best to visit Goa during the winter months of November to February when the weather is pleasant.
